Spotting the Orange Flame: Why It Matters
Understanding why your gas stove’s flame turns orange is the first step towards fixing it. When a flame burns clean and healthy, it appears blue with a sharp, crisp edge, signaling proper combustion. An orange or yellow flame, however, indicates incomplete combustion, which could be caused by a variety of issues, from simple air-to-gas mixture problems to more serious concerns like carbon monoxide production. According to the U.S. Consumer Product Safety Commission, improperly burning gas appliances can lead to dangerous emissions, so it’s crucial to identify and address the root cause promptly.

Inspect the Burner Ports for Blockages
Start by turning off your stove and removing the burners. Use a toothpick or a fine brush to clear any dust, debris, or grease from the tiny holes (ports) where the gas escapes. I once had a stubborn orange flame because a crumb lodged in a port, and after cleaning, the flame turned blue instantly. Make this a habit to prevent incomplete combustion caused by grimed-up ports.
Adjust the Air Shutter for Proper Mixture
Identify the air shutter—usually a small adjustable hole near the burner. If your flame is orange, the mixture of gas and air may be off. Loosen the screw and slightly open the air shutter to allow more oxygen into the mix. Tighten it back and relight the burner. I mistakenly tightened mine too much, causing a smoggy flame, until I adjusted it correctly. Remember, more air gives you a blue, crisp flame, signifying complete combustion.
Clean or Replace the Burner
If cleaning the ports didn’t suffice, consider removing the entire burner assembly and soaking it in warm, soapy water. Use a soft brush to scrub away any stubborn buildup. Over time, burners corrode, and corrosion causes uneven gas flow, leading to an orange flame. After soaking and scrubbing, reassemble and test. If the flame remains orange despite these efforts, replacing the burner might be necessary. You can find compatible parts through reliable sources that protect your warranty, or consult professionals if unsure.
Check the Gas Pressure Supply
If the flame persists in being yellow, it might stem from insufficient gas pressure. Contact your gas provider or a licensed technician promptly, especially if multiple appliances are affected. Remember, low gas pressure mimics issues within your stove but may be beyond DIY fixes. While diagnosing gas pressure issues is complex, you can observe if other gas appliances are underperforming, prompting a call to experts. For safety and to avoid voiding warranty coverage, don’t attempt to adjust gas pressure yourself.
Verify Proper Ventilation and Combustion
Ensure your kitchen is well-ventilated and free of excess humidity, which can disturb the gas-air mix. Also, check that the area around your stove isn’t blocked, preventing oxygen flow. Regular preventive maintenance is equally crucial. Clean coils on your refrigerator every six months using a delicate brush or vacuum attachment to prevent strain on the compressor. Sealing door gaskets with a simple dollar bill test ensures energy efficiency, reducing wear on the sealing components over time.
